    After undergoing ptosis surgery in Birmingham, it is crucial to follow specific post-operative care guidelines to ensure optimal recovery and avoid potential complications. Here are some key points to consider:

    1. Avoid Strenuous Activities: Engage in light activities only and avoid heavy lifting, vigorous exercise, or any activity that could strain the facial muscles. This helps prevent undue stress on the surgical site.

    2. Avoid Rubbing or Touching the Eyes: Be gentle with your eyes. Avoid rubbing, touching, or applying pressure to the eyes, as this can disrupt the healing process and potentially cause infection.

    3. Avoid Sun Exposure: Protect your eyes from direct sunlight. Wear sunglasses and use a broad-spectrum sunscreen to shield the delicate skin around your eyes from UV damage, which can hinder healing.

    4. Avoid Makeup and Skincare Products: Refrain from using makeup, skincare products, or any topical treatments around the eyes for at least a week post-surgery. These can introduce bacteria and irritants, delaying healing.

    5. Avoid Smoking and Alcohol: Smoking can impair blood circulation and delay healing. Alcohol can thin the blood and increase the risk of bleeding. Both should be avoided to promote a smooth recovery.

    6. Avoid Ignoring Post-Op Instructions: Follow all post-operative instructions provided by your surgeon. This includes attending follow-up appointments to monitor your progress and address any concerns promptly.

    By adhering to these guidelines, you can enhance your chances of a successful recovery and achieve the best possible results from your ptosis surgery in Birmingham.
